"textContent": "In the vehicle control device of the present invention, a sprung mass state is estimated based on information in a prescribed frequency range of wheel speed, and a variable-damping force shock absorber is controlled so as to bring the estimated sprung mass state to a target sprung mass state. At time, when a lowering of the accuracy at which the sprung-mass state has been estimated has been detected, damping force control to [control] the damping force of the variable-damping force shock absorber is performed to a more limited extent than that prior to when the estimation accuracy was lowered.",
